高额账单警告!用GPT-4omini兼容接入Node.js示例前先看这份比价报告,同一套代码价格差3倍
2026-06-23
高额账单警告!用GPT-4omini兼容接入Node.js示例前先看这份比价报告,同一套代码价格差3倍 #
你说巧不巧,上周有个做RSS阅读器的小老弟找我诉苦。他刚上线了一个“AI摘要”功能,用的GPT-4omini,模板是参考Github上某篇万星示例如出一辙。上线头两天他还挺得意,结果月底收到平台账单,脸都绿了——80多美金。
我问他:“你API接的哪儿?”
他说:“啊?就官网的啊,我香港服务器直连的。”
问题就在这儿。同一段代码,同一个模型,换一个API中转渠道,价格能直接缩水三分之二。今天咱不聊虚的,就用 {GPT-4omini兼容接入Node.js示例} 这份最经典的模板代码,给你实打实算一笔账,看看这同一套代码在不同平台跑出来的价格差距能有3倍的玄机到底在哪。
为什么同一段代码价格差三倍? #
很多开发者以为,用 GPT-4omini 成本就是 OpenAI 官方定价,顶多再算上服务器带宽钱。但实际上是,API接口的调用成本,大头不在于“模型本身单价”,而在于你要付给渠道成本。
简单说:你直接连 OpenAI,要给官方按美元结汇,每月靠境外信用卡支付;你接了某些第三方,他们可能是“原价转手”甚至连个代理囤货都没有,自己还加价卖。但如果你找到了一个优秀的**云雾api聚合站**,它背后用的是企业级高速链+内部路由优化,同样的 gpt-4o-mini 模型,官方单价是 $0.150 / 1M input tokens,但在聚合站可能只需要你花不到¥1块钱人民币就能买到等额的1美元Token量。
这就是差距的来源:品牌溢价、美元汇损、转售利润、节点稳定性,这些全算在你代码的每一次请求里。
同一套代码,三种价格场景的真实对比 #
我们拿最常见的Node.js接入代码来演示。你用这个模板调用GPT-4omini:
javascript const OpenAI = require(‘openai’);
const openai = new OpenAI({ apiKey: process.env.OPENAI_API_KEY, baseURL: process.env.OPENAI_BASE_URL || ‘https://api.openai.com/v1', });
async function getSummary(text) {
const completion = await openai.chat.completions.create({
model: ‘gpt-4o-mini’,
messages: [
{ role: ‘user’, content: 请为以下内容写一段100字以内的摘要:${text} }
]
});
return completion.choices[0].message.content;
}
代码非常简单,完全是官方模板复制下来的。唯一能变的就是那行 baseURL 和 apiKey。换个地址,价格就不一样。
我整理了三种情况,假设你们一个月调用 100万次请求,每次请求传入约 1000 tokens,模型输出约 200 tokens:
| 渠道类型 | Base URL | 价格模型(每百万tokens) | 月账单估算(人民币) |
|---|---|---|---|
| OpenAI官方直接 | https://api.openai.com/v1 | Input: $0.015 / 万tokens | ≈ ¥1200 |
| 某国内普通平台B | https://api.xxx.com/v1 | 官方价格×2倍 | ≈ ¥2400 |
| 云雾api聚合站 | https://www.yunwuai.cc/v1 | 1元=1美元Token, 默认分组×1 | ≈ ¥1100 |
看清楚没有?同样是跑 gpt-4o-mini 的代码,官方直连月费用大约1200元人民币,某平台因为加价卖能到2400。而跑在云雾api聚合站的默认分组,按OpenAI官方价格1:1换成人民币,因为国区节点在国内,还避免了汇损,实际上只要120元不到。有些渠道加了倍率能拉到3倍,直接花2400块干同样的活。同一段Node.js代码,改一行配置,月开销差2200多元,你说痛不痛?
更夸张的是,如果选了云雾的限时特价分组(费率×0.6),调用同样的 gpt-4o-mini 和 deepseek 等模型,价格直接打到官方的6折。月费用直接压到720元人民币。而如果你不小心选错了云雾的“官转OpenAI”分组(费率×3),那价格又会回到将近360元。不过云雾价格策略极为透明,以分组形式明码标价。你只要按需选就行。
为什么是“高额账单警告” #
你大概觉得一个月1200块不是很多?但是很多人在项目初期低估了调用量。
你以为自己每天跑10次测试,一个月只花十几块钱。结果集成到Cline、沉浸式翻译或者LobeChat这种高频工具里,一个用户每天就能吃掉几万tokens。尤其是很多Node.js的AI工具,例如你在代码里错误配置了循环重试机制,或者没有做缓存,你的API在24小时里不断重复请求相同的文本,流量会指数级上涨。
还有人图省事,拿一个“免费优先”的平台接入,跑着跑着显示“调用失败”,查了一晚上日志,发现原来免费额度用完,自动切换到付费渠道,价格倍率从1直接跳到3或者更高。
我要警告的就是这一点: “跟你代码里测试结果一模一样、参数一模一样、输出内容一模一样,仅仅因为baseURL的不同,成本可能是天壤之别。”
避免被“假廉价渠道”收割 #
现在市面上打着“GPT兼容接入”、“国产直连”旗号的平台很多。但并不是每一家都靠谱。有的平台用的是“逆向”接口,跑一阵被封号;有的单价极低,但稳定性差,动不动抛500错误;还有些更可怕——它们给你的API key换个模型,比如你写的是 gpt-4o-mini,但它后台路由给了DEEPSEEK或者其他模型,虽然输出看着差不多,但生成的逻辑一致性会出大问题,一旦项目进入生产环境,就崩了。
真正值得长期用的渠道长什么样?
你看**云雾api聚合站**怎么做。它是“国内直连”的AI大模型API中转聚合平台,你没有海外信用卡?没有翻墙?不要紧。它本身就在国内合法搭建,支持500多款模型。更重要的是,OpenAI标准接口格式全兼容,你只要把 base_url 从 https://api.openai.com/v1 换成 https://www.yunwuai.cc/v1,API key换成你的云雾key,代码不用动草稿,直接跑通。
给你一个直接套用的省钱Node.js接入示例 #
行了,别光看对比,直接上代码。假设你刚把上面的 getSummary 写好。要找云雾api聚合站,只需改动这三点:
javascript const openai = new OpenAI({ apiKey: ‘sk-你的云雾API key’, // 改成云雾申请的key baseURL: ‘https://www.yunwuai.cc/v1', // 改这一行 });
// 其他完全不用变
async function getSummary(text) {
const completion = await openai.chat.completions.create({
model: ‘gpt-4o-mini’, // 即便用GPT-4o-mini,价格也超级低
messages: [
{ role: ‘user’, content: 请为以下内容写一段100字以内的摘要:${text} }
]
});
return completion.choices[0].message.content;
}
就这么简单。连Node.js的重试机制、报错处理都不需要改。支持LangChain、LlamaIndex、Cherry Studio、甚至沉浸式翻译里配置API地址,全部可以直接对接。云雾有一个免费子站 free.yunwu.ai,甚至GitHub账号登录就能拿到GPT-4o-mini的免费额度,先跑通不花钱。
等到确认路线没问题了,最低充1块钱就能继续用。这在新平台里很少见,诚意十足。
最后给你几点核心建议 #
- 别信“低价包年”的鬼话。 真正好的渠道是按量付费、明码标价,而且分好几种分组(比如默认、特价、官转、直连),你可以按自己项目对质量、速度的要求自由选择,不花冤枉钱。
- 同一套代码,稳定跑一个月再定“最优渠道”。 先用云雾的免费额度试跑gpt-4o-mini,看一个月后token消耗多少,再决定充哪一组。
- 记得查你的调用日志。 把重试次数降到最低,一定要加上缓存。不要把接API当成写死循环。
- 客服响应速度就是救命稻草。 云雾有20万+用户,且官方支持24小时服务,万一代码出问题,能及时解决的渠道,比便宜几毛钱重要一万倍。
用最快的代码、最合适的渠道、最透明的价格,才能让你的AI应用真正低风险落地。现在就去 www.yunwuai.cc 看看价格吧,别等到月底收到账单才喊疼。